Hospitals generate a wide range of waste every day, including infectious materials, contaminated dressings, gloves, syringes, laboratory waste, and other hazardous items. Managing this waste safely is essential to protect healthcare workers, patients, and the environment. A rotary kiln incinerator is one of the most effective systems for treating hospital waste because it can handle mixed waste streams at high temperatures with strong combustion efficiency. Its rotating chamber helps ensure that waste is burned thoroughly and reduced to a much smaller volume.

Why a Rotary Kiln Incinerator Works Well for Hospitals

A hospital incinerator must be able to process waste that is often irregular, moist, and potentially infectious. This is where a rotary kiln design becomes especially useful. The rotating drum keeps the waste moving, which improves exposure to heat and oxygen. As a result, the waste is broken down more completely than in many fixed combustion systems.

The best rotary kiln incinerator for hospital waste is one that offers stable temperature control, continuous feeding capability, and reliable emission control. Hospital waste is not just about volume; it is also about safety. The equipment must be able to destroy pathogens, reduce hazardous content, and minimize the risk of contamination during processing. A properly designed kiln helps achieve all of these goals.

Key Features to Look For

When choosing the best rotary kiln incinerator for hospital waste, several important features should be considered. First, the system should reach and maintain high temperatures to ensure complete destruction of infectious waste. Second, it should have a durable refractory lining that can withstand long operating hours and corrosive materials. Third, the unit should include a strong air pollution control system to manage smoke, gases, and particulate emissions.

Another important factor is waste flexibility. Hospitals produce a variety of waste types, so the incinerator should be able to treat sharps, biological waste, paper based waste, and contaminated disposable items efficiently. Automated controls, safe ash handling, and easy maintenance also make a major difference in daily operation.

Environmental and Operational Benefits

A rotary kiln incinerator helps hospitals reduce waste volume significantly while destroying harmful microorganisms. This improves sanitation and lowers the risk of infection spread. It also helps reduce the burden on landfills by converting waste into a much smaller amount of ash. With proper emission treatment, the system can also support cleaner operations and better environmental responsibility.

Because hospital waste is sensitive and time dependent, reliable incineration is critical. A rotary kiln design offers consistent performance and is well suited for facilities that require continuous, secure waste treatment. It is especially valuable for larger hospitals, medical centers, laboratories, and healthcare networks that produce a steady flow of waste.
